
About a month ago, Deadpool and Wolverine hit the big screen, whisking Marvel enthusiasts on a thrilling journey through the expansive Marvel multiverse – almost. It turns out that there was an unexpected homage to Marvel Comics in the works, as revealed by Andy Park, Director of Visual Development at Marvel Studios, on Instagram. He shared an early piece of art he created for Deadpool & Wolverine, depicting a scenario where Wade Wilson (played by Ryan Reynolds) would have found himself in the actual comic universe of Marvel. In this imagined scene, each member of the original six MCU Avengers is portrayed in their unique artistic style that mirrors their most iconic comic book artists, such as Bob Layton’s Iron Man, Jack Kirby’s Captain America, and Sal Buscema’s Hulk. Although Park didn’t confirm specific references, fans have been guessing wildly about the potential influences behind these characters.
